Patty Dailey retired after 31 years of teaching, having taught 4th and 5th grades for 28 years. She then spent a year teaching other teachers for the state as a STARR Teacher. After that one year commitment, she finished her career as a 7th grade science teacher. at Antioch Middle School. Since retiring Patty has done Mad Science workshops for kids, subbed on a limited basis, worked as the Lead Physics teacher for Science City Summer Camp, and teaches an elementary science class for pre-service teachers at Park University.
Patty started as the Assistant Program Director for Science Pioneers in the summer of 2010 and will be the Program Director as of July 1, 2012. She loves this job because she feels it enables her to have an impact as she promotes science and its teaching in a multitude of ways.
Patty has been married for 33 years to a paint chemist. They have a son and daughter, one grandson and a granddaughter on the way.
Patty and her husband love to travel and incorporate some type of science in almost every vacation.
